Job description

We are working with a prestigious, long-standing client in the global banking sector a recognised leader in quantitative finance and structured investment products.

As part of a strategic multi-year programme, they are building and scaling a next-generation investment platform designed to support complex, data-driven financial strategies at institutional scale.

This is a senior individual contributor role, sitting at the intersection of technology delivery and financial markets.You will be the responsible for making its delivery coherent, evidenced and continuous, coordinating across a broad set of engineering, quant and business stakeholders in a large matrix organisation.

Responsibilities : Reporting to the Head of the Investment Platform, you will work closely with platform engineering teams, quantitative developers, IT infrastructure and a range of business users and senior sponsors.

Own end-to-end delivery coherence across multiple interdependent engineering teams

Identify, track and resolve cross-team dependencies before they become blockers

Establish and enforce evidence-based delivery cycles ? working integrations, demonstrated interfaces, measurable performance benchmarks

Define and oversee testing strategies; ensure appropriate environments are available and maintained

Surface risks, unknowns and integration challenges early and track them systematically

Translate technical complexity into clear, accurate narratives for senior business stakeholders

Manage expectations proactively ? communicating constraints, trade-offs and realistic delivery horizons

Challenge assumptions, validate claims and identify inefficiencies across the programme

Support resourcing and prioritisation decisions in collaboration with team leads

Requirements

Proven experience delivering complex technology programmes in investment banking or quantitative finance environments

Direct exposure to QIS (Quantitative Investment Strategies) or systematic investment platforms; understanding how strategies are researched, backtested and industrialised

Hands-on experience coordinating with Quant researchers and Quant developers

Technical fluency across software architecture, infrastructure and integration

Familiarity with quant technology ecosystems (Python, C++, distributed data systems, market data infrastructure)

Background in structured products, equity derivatives or passive/systematic investment platforms is a strong advantage
